About

Professor Bernhard Wach is a faculty member at Munich University of Applied Sciences in Germany. His research primarily focuses on corporate foresight, innovation climates, and the influence of cultural values on decision-making processes. He has contributed to several recent publications exploring topics such as design thinking, internal corporate venturing, and the HR business partner model. Professor Wach's work seeks to bridge theoretical frameworks with empirical evidence to enhance strategic decision-making in organizations.
